When it comes to the perfect location? There isn't any. Just, choose a peaceful place to practice meditation where you feel warm and relaxed and interruptions are very little. Especially for newbies, starting with little, manageable pieces of time for instance, 3, 5, or 10 minutes is essential so you can build up your practice and discover your sweet spot (which varies for everybody).

That's the only way you'll keep showing up day after day. Research shows that integrating a 30-second action with a "practice anchor" can make brand-new regimens most likely to stick. The 30-second action can be anything that may prompt you to start your new everyday meditation routine (For example: "I will count 15 inhales and exhale breath cycles for 30 seconds before I start practicing meditation").


Choose a meditation posture that feels excellent for your body. This could be being in a chair or on a sofa with feet flat on the floor, kneeling, legs crossed on a company cushion or yoga mat, lying down on your back, and even standing or strolling. If you're sitting, attempt to keep your back straight, your hands resting on your lap or knees, your eyes looking gently into the middle distance or at a spot on the flooring in front of you.

One of the fantastic things about meditation is look these up that you don't have to set a substantial duration of time aside for it, especially when you're just starting out. Schmidt includes that mornings are also a best time to explore meditation in an environment where you're already unwinded and comfortable your bed.

Some experts recommend repeating, competence, and consistency are more crucial than period. One research study from 2018 discovered that 13 minutes a day for 8 weeks sufficed for the majority of unskilled meditators to notice favorable modifications. Sometimes a few minutes of mediation might be all you require to achieve the best level of focus and clarity to satisfy a challenge head-on."There truly isn't an excellent or bad quantity of time to meditate," Mathews states.
